Would appreciate help in finding the legal name for what I assume is a nickname, "Shil".
My grandfather seems to appear in the 1897 Russian Census, Rozhiv, Radomysl, Kiev Guberniya as "Shil". He was known to his children as Samuel/Shaul/Shevel. Thank you for any assistance. Shil is probably a diminutive of Shia, short for Yehoshua/Joshua. to be distinguished from Chil, short for Yechiel.
